
In a thrilling showdown that lived up to expectations, Aledo and Guyer collided in a high-octane high school football match, delivering an enthralling display that ended in a narrow 48-45 victory for Aledo (2-0). The game concluded dramatically as junior Cole Crawford sealed the win with a clutch 21-yard field goal as time expired. Fueling the Bearcats’ triumph was sophomore running back Raycine Guillory, who punched in an impressive four rushing touchdowns in a game where the lead shifted hands a staggering eight times.
The anticipation for this clash was palpable, with Aledo sitting at No. 6 in the SBLive Texas Power 25 rankings and Guyer close behind at No. 13 in the state.
Guillory’s final touchdown for Aledo was answered swiftly by Guyer, as Logan McLaughlin, boasting five passing touchdowns, connected with Corbin Glasco on a 64-yard touchdown strike. A successful two-point conversion to Josiah Martin leveled the score at a tense 45-45.
However, Guyer’s swift response left too much time on the clock for TCU commit Hauss Hejny and the Aledo offense. Capitalizing on the opportunity, they orchestrated a drive that positioned Crawford for the game-deciding field goal.
Aledo’s victorious start to the 2023 season was preceded by a 50-35 win over Parish Episcopal, a team ranked No. 10 in the SBLive Texas Power 25. Hejny’s 185 passing yards and two touchdowns, coupled with Guillory’s spectacular 198 rushing yards and three touchdowns, marked an auspicious beginning under the guidance of head coach Robby Jones.
Looking ahead, Aledo is geared up to host Northwest next week, seeking to build on their momentum, while Guyer will hit the road for a challenging matchup against Lancaster.
